Abstract

The utility model disclose a door with an anti-collision door stopper, which comprises a door frame, a door body, an iron pipe, a spring, an iron block and a magnet, wherein the hollow cylindrical iron pipe with one opened end is mounted on the side surface of the door frame, the spring is fixed in the iron pipe, the top end of the spring is connected with the iron block, and a magnet is fixedly mounted on the door body in a position corresponding to the iron block. By virtue of the mutual adsorption of the iron block and the magnet, the utility model solves the problem that the door can open and close automatically when the wind is strong, and the spring in the iron pipe can effectively avoid noise caused when the door is left unlocked. Furthermore, the door has the advantages of simple structure, low cost, convenience and practicability.

The specific embodiment
Be illustrated in figure 1 as the utility model structural representation, a kind of door that the anticollision door-inhale is arranged, comprise doorframe 1, door body 5, iron pipe 2, spring 3, iron block 4 and magnet 6, the hollow cylindrical iron pipe 2 of one one end opening is installed on the side of doorframe 1 lower end, spring 3 of described iron pipe 2 internal fixation, described spring 3 tops connect an iron block 4, and fixed-site corresponding with described iron block 4 on door body 5 is installed a magnet 6.The utility model is installed in the front of a body 5, and is different with existing door, can be when being left unlocked or unlatched door, and magnet 6 adsorbs mutually with iron block 4 has avoided door body 5 to be blown open back and forth because wind is big.Closing the moment of body 5 to the doorstep simultaneously, 6 pairs of iron blocks of magnet 4 produce active force, and common door-inhale can produce very big sound this time, and 4 pairs of springs of the utility model iron block 2 produce cushion effect, have avoided the huge sound that produces.
